
"Save a Prayer" is not only a song by the iconic 80s band Duran Duran but also a music video that captured the hearts of many music lovers. The music video for "Save a Prayer" was directed by Russell Mulcahy, who also directed several other music videos for the band, including "Rio" and "Hungry Like the Wolf." The video was shot in Sri Lanka, and it features the band members performing on a beautiful beach, surrounded by lush tropical landscapes and stunning sunsets.
The music video for "Save a Prayer" was released in 1982, and it quickly became one of the most popular and recognizable music videos of the decade.
